How did William Harvey find out about the blood circulation?

He tried to force blood in a vein down the forearm, but to no avail. When he tried to push it up the arm, it moved easily. Harvey had proved that the venous blood flowed to the heart, and that the body’s valves in the veins maintained the one-way flow.

Who did William Harvey influence?

Harvey made one major medical discovery but possibly his lasting legacy in terms of medical practice was his belief in experiments to prove or disprove what you believed in. His approach was to greatly influence men such as Robert Boyle, Robert Hooke and Richard Lower.

How was the circulatory system discovered?

Hieronymus Fabricius 1537–1619 He discovered the valves in the veins. He noticed that the blood cannot move from the heart toward the periphery through the veins. William Harvey 1578–1657 Explained the complete process of circulation.

What was Galen theory on blood circulation?

Galen taught that there are three main interconnected systems in the body: the brain and nerves; the heart and arteries; and the liver and veins. According to Galen, dark, venous blood formed in the liver and then traveled through the veins throughout the body to deliver nourishment and build and maintain tissues.

Why William Harvey was important?

William Harvey, (born April 1, 1578, Folkestone, Kent, England—died June 3, 1657, London), English physician who was the first to recognize the full circulation of the blood in the human body and to provide experiments and arguments to support this idea.

Who was the first doctor to describe the circulation of blood?

He was the first known physician to describe completely, and in detail, the systemic circulation and properties of blood being pumped to the brain and the rest of the body by the heart, though earlier writers, such as Realdo Colombo, Michael Servetus, and Jacques Dubois, had provided precursors of the theory.

How did William Harvey change the concept of blood circulation?

His new system completely altered the Galenic concept of blood circulation, proving that the heart is a hollow muscle that contracts regularly to provide the single motive force of the blood’s movement.

How did William Harvey predict the existence of capillaries?

Contrary to a popular misconception, Harvey did not predict the existence of capillaries. His observations convinced him that direct connection between veins and arteries are unnecessary; he wrote “blood permeates the pores” in the flesh and it is “absorbed and imbibed from every part” by the veins.

How did William Harvey contribute to the discovery of the heart?

He patiently exposed the other unacceptable aspects of Galen’s erroneous system, using well-designed experiments that attempted to dispel various falsehoods. Harvey was able to fully illustrate the actions of the heart, its chambers and valves, as well as clarify the long misunderstood pattern of pulmonary circulation.
